Patrick's Story
he had hand burns from use of Lewis Gun on 4 occasions
Patrick Duffy served in the 9th Btn Royal Scots. Born in Govan 28 March 1899. Joined up 1917. Records show he had hand burns from use of Lewis Gun on 4 occasions and a commendation for courage . He received gun shot wounds to the abdomen and R thigh and was taken to 63rd Casualty station and died of wounds on 28th July 1918. He was buried in Senlis French National Cemetery. Patrick Duffy was my mums brother. I never met him, he died long before I was born. A number of years ago I managed to visit his grave. I have never found his medals.
